Not sure how i missed this as an option but I was super excited to discover it, Thanks @PhilipDAth 
In your article  you linked to the Sponcered Guest documentation and  it got me thinking, Would this be a good way to keep an audit log of who added a device on the "business WiFi"? I'm thinking in those SMBs without a RADIUS or even the smaller sites without a local domain. Anyone have some insights on using this method?

 

Planning on using this with a few of my Mom and Pop shops, I hope this feature will help others.

It is a good feature for simple authentication. As simple as user inputs email and the email receiving the authorization accepts it. Tested it and it's actually pretty cool.

Yeah I'm wanted to use it for logging mostly. Could also use it in a small IT department. When setting up a new laptop a tech has to let it send him an email to setup the new device on the current network. If you want to know who setup the device check the logs. Just seems like a cheap and easy way to help SMBs with an audit trail.
